What Is ja449772842gb?

This code—ja449772842gb—is a tracking number. It’s used by companies like Royal Mail or Parcelforce to help you follow your package from the moment it’s sent to the moment it reaches your door.

Here’s a simple breakdown of what the code means:

  • JA at the beginning shows that it’s likely an international registered service.

  • The middle numbers are the unique ID for your parcel.

  • GB at the end means the parcel started in Great Britain.

So if you see a number like this, you know it’s coming from the UK and it has tracking included. This is common for items sent abroad, especially by e-commerce stores, businesses, or sellers who want proof of delivery.

Common ja449772842gb Tracking Updates and What They Mean

As you follow your tracking number, you’ll see different messages. Some of them may seem confusing, so let’s make it simple:

  • “Dispatched from sorting center” – The item has left a UK warehouse or hub.

  • “In transit” – It’s on its way, usually by air or truck.

  • “Customs clearance in progress” – The item is being checked at the border.

  • “Held at customs” – It might need extra documents or duty payment.

  • “Out for delivery” – It’s with the local courier and will arrive today.

  • “Delivered” – It has reached its final stop.

Sometimes, the same message will stay for a while. That’s normal, especially when it’s being shipped overseas or going through customs. Updates don’t always happen in real time.

What If ja449772842gb Isn’t Updating?

It can be a little stressful when tracking doesn’t change for a few days. But don’t panic—it doesn’t always mean something is wrong.

Here are a few common reasons:

  • The parcel is in transit between countries, and there’s no scan in the middle.

  • Customs is still checking the item, and updates won’t appear until it clears.

  • There’s a delay in the system, and updates will show later.

For example, imagine your parcel left the UK on Monday. It might not be scanned again until it lands in the destination country two or three days later. This “quiet time” is normal for international shipping.

How Long Should ja449772842gb Take to Arrive?

The delivery time for ja449772842gb depends on where it’s going. Here are average times:

  • Inside the UK: 1 to 3 working days

  • To Europe: 3 to 7 working days

  • To the US or Canada: 5 to 10 working days

  • To Asia or Australia: 7 to 14 working days

But sometimes there are delays. Things like public holidays, bad weather, or strikes can slow things down. And of course, customs checks may add a few extra days too.

It’s a good idea to wait at least a few extra days after the estimated time before getting worried. In most cases, the package will arrive—just a little late.
